  3. MISFORTUNES IN SPEEDBOAT TESTS

    Several misfortunes handicapped the trials at the weekend of Mr. Harry Sangster's speedboat Sin-Bad 33, which, when performing at its peak, will probably be the fastest boat on the Swan River. On Saturday, the rudder snapped off and Mr. Sangster, shown launching the boat at Crawley Bay, had to steer with his hands in ... [ILLUSTRATED]
